Bistrita vs Sittwe Climate & Distance Between

Myanmar flag
  • The distance between Bistrita, Romania and Sittwe, Myanmar is approximately 6,762 km or 4,202 mi.
  • To reach Bistrita in this distance one would set out from Sittwe bearing 313.6°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Bistrita bearing 271.3° or W .
  • Bistrita has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Sittwe has a tropical monsoonal climate (Am).
  • The mean temperature is 17.9 °C (32.2°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 15.8 °C (28.4°F) more in Bistrita.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 3878 mm (152.7 in) less which is equivalent to 3878 l/m² (95.18 US gal/ft²) or 38,780,000 l/ha (4,145,839 US gal/ac) less. About 1/7 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 26.1° lower in Bistrita than in Sittwe.
